During pregnancy, the body's demand for antioxidants increases to combat oxidative stress and support the developing fetus. However, the use of supplements, including glutathione, during this period requires careful consideration.
Potential Benefits
Antioxidant Support: Glutathione's primary role is as an antioxidant. It helps in reducing oxidative stress, which can be beneficial during pregnancy as the body undergoes numerous changes and increased stress.
Detoxification: Glutathione supports liver function, which is crucial for detoxifying harmful substances. This can be especially relevant during pregnancy when the body processes a higher volume of nutrients and waste.
Immune System Support: The immune system is vital during pregnancy to protect both the mother and the developing baby. Glutathione may help in maintaining immune function.

If you are considering antioxidant support during pregnancy, here are some safer alternatives:
Vitamin C: Known for its antioxidant properties, vitamin C is considered safe during pregnancy and can be obtained through fruits like oranges and strawberries.
Vitamin E: Another antioxidant that is generally safe during pregnancy, vitamin E can be found in nuts, seeds, and green leafy vegetables.
Healthy Diet: Consuming a variety of foods high in antioxidants, such as berries, nuts, and leafy greens, can naturally support your body’s antioxidant needs.
